BRAKE CONTROL / DYNAMIC CONTROL SYSTEMS  ELECTRONICALLY CONTROLLED BRAKE SYSTEM(for HV Model)  Steering Angle Sensor Wrong Installation (X0455)  


DESCRIPTION

Code Tester Display Measurement Item Trouble Area Output ECU
X0455 Steering Angle Sensor Wrong Installation History of steering angle sensor being installed incorrectly
·

Correct sp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ly

·

Steering angle sensor


Skid control ECU (brake actuator assembly)

CAUTION / NOTICE / HINT

NOTICE:

After performing the inspection, check and clear the vehicle control history (RoB).


HINT:

When Steering Angle Sensor Wrong Installation (X0455) is stored, output control may operate, but this is not a malfunction.

3.READ VALUE USING GTS (STEERING ANGLE SIGNAL INFORMATION)
3.READ VALUE USING GTS (STEERING ANGLE SIGNAL INFORMATION)
a.

Check Data List item "Steering Angle Signal Information".

Chassis > Steering Angle Sensor > Data List
Tester Display Measurement Item Range Normal Condition Diagnostic Note
Steering Angle Signal Information Steering angle value (Rotation to the left side is positive) Min.: -3072.0 deg, Max.: 3070.5 deg Turning left: 0.0 to 3070.5 deg
Turning right: -3072.0 to 0.0 deg
During steering operation: Changes in proportion with steering wheel rotation
Chassis > Steering Angle Sensor > Data List
Tester Display
Steering Angle Signal Information
50003 445 31

b.

Save the steering angle signal information to the GTS memory.


NOTICE:
·

If the value is +/- 360 deg (+/-15 deg), the steering angle sensor was incorrectly installed by 1 rotation.

·

If the value is +/- 720 deg (+/-15 deg), the steering angle sensor was incorrectly installed by 2 rotations.

·

In situations other than the above, the steering angle sensor may have been incorrectly installed by 3 or more rotations.

In this case, it is possible that the proper installation or removal procedures were not followed, and the steering angle sensor may have been damaged.



Result:
Result Proceed to
0 deg (+/- 15 deg) A
+/- 360 deg (+/-15 deg) or +/- 720 deg (+/-15 deg) B
None of the above conditions are met C

7.ADJUST SPIRAL CABLE WITH SENSOR SUB-ASSEMBLY
a.

Remove the sp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ly.

Click hereVehicle Interior>SUPPLEMENTAL RESTRAINT SYSTEMS>SPIRAL CABLE>REMOVAL

NOTICE:
·

Be sure to disconnect the cable from the negative (-) auxiliary battery terminal before removing the sp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ly.

HINT:

If the cable is not disconnected from the negative (-) auxiliary battery terminal, it may not be possible to obtain an accurate steering angle sensor zero point.


·

Do not disconnect the steering angle sensor from the spiral cable.

Based on the internal steering angle value that was saved to the GTS memory earlier, rotate the sp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ly.


NOTICE:
·

Rotate the steering angle sensor without disconnecting it from the spiral cable.

·

Make sure to follow the adjustment method shown in the table.

·

Failure to observe the following precautions may result in damage to the sp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ly.

-

When rotating the sp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ly, make sure to push on the interlock to release the interlock.

-

Do not turn the spiral cable with sensor sub-assembly using the airbag wire harness.

-

Do not forcibly rotate the part.

-

Make sure to perform the correct number of rotations in the correct direction.




Steering Angle Signal Information Correction Method
360 deg (+/-15 deg) Rotate clockwise (to the right), 1 rotation.
- 360 deg (+/-15 deg) Rotate counterclockwise (to the left), 1 rotation.
720 deg (+/-15 deg) Rotate clockwise (to the right), 2 rotations.
- 720 deg (+/-15 deg) Rotate counterclockwise (to the left), 2 rotations.
